Variador

Páginas: 5 (1121 palabras) Publicado: 20 de junio de 2012
DISPOSITIVOS LÓGICOS PROGRAMABLES
Y

LENGUAJE VHDL

Preparado por: Jairo M. Vergara Ávila

(Diapositivas tomadas de varias fuentes de Internet)

SPLDs (Dispositivos lógicos programables simples) – Estructuras lógicas basadas en planos AND-OR CPLDs (Dispositivos lógicos programables complejos) – Combinan varios SPLDs interconectados mediante una matriz de conmutación fija o programableFPGAs (Field Programmable Gate Arrays) – Incluyen bloques lógicos combinacionales, elementos de memoria y una red de interconexión programable

FPGA (Field Programmable Gate Arrays) XILINX SPARTAN 3
• • •

INTRODUCCIÓN GENERAL Fabricado en procesos de 90 nm y obleas de 300mm, en foundries
(fundición) de IBM, Intel, Sony, Texas Instruments y UMC. Arquitectura de E/S staggered(escalonados) de 55 m de ancho Buena relación precio/prestaciones con 1M de puertas de sistema por debajo de $12.00, 50K puertas por $2.95, y tres dispositivos con densidades intermedias por debajo $6.50 Dispositivos con capacidades entre 50K y 50M de puertas equivalentes (XC3S50, XC3S200, XC3S400, XC3S1000, XC3S1500 y XC3S4000) 1.28Mbits de BlockRAM Rango de E/S: desde 124 a 784 pines para cadadispositivo Gestión digital del reloj (DCM) Multiplicadores empotrados de 18x18bits para soportar aplicaciones de procesado de señal de altas prestaciones Soporte del entorno de depurado en chip

• • • • • •

INTRODUCCIÓN GENERAL
• • • Densidades de 74.880 de células lógicas Frecuencia máxima de reloj de 326 MHz Tres tensiones de alimentación:1.2V para el core, 1.2V a 3.3 V para E/S, y 2.5 V paralas funciones especiales Hasta 784 E/S con una tasa de transferencia de 622Mb/s, soporte de diferentes especificaciones estándares de E/S (LVDS, DCI, DDR) • Recursos lógicos: – Presencia de multiplexores con un número elevado de entradas – Abundancia de registros y generadores de funciones en los Slices/CLBs – Multiplicador de 18x18bits – Lógica JTAG compatible con los estándares IEEE 1149.1/1532Jerarquía de memoria 8 líneas de reloj



• •

Basys FPGA Board, 250K gates

Nexys2 FPGA Board

VHDL
VHSIC Hardware Design Language
(VHSIC es acrónimo de ‘Very High Speed Integrated Circuits’)

HISTORIA
El VHDL nace por iniciativa del Departamento de Defensa de EE.UU. (comienzo de los 80) En julio de 1983 tres compañías (Texas Instruments, IBM e Internetics) reciben el encargode desarrollarlo La primera versión se publica en agosto de 1985 En 1986 se convierte en un estándar del IEEE (IEEE 1076-1987) Posteriormente, con el estándar IEEE 1164 se le añaden nuevas características El estándar 1076 debe ser revisado cada cinco años. Actualmente rige el 1076-1993

Principales ventajas
• • • • • Estándar público Independiente de la tecnología Soporta diferentes metodologíasde diseño Independiente del sistema de diseño Compatible

DEFINICIÓN:
VHDL es un lenguaje de descripción de circuitos electrónicos
digitales que utiliza distintos niveles de abstracción. El significado de las siglas VHDL es VHSIC (Very High Speed Integrated Circuits) Hardware Description Language. Esto significa que VHDL permite acelerar el proceso de diseño. Los circuitos descritos en VHDLpueden ser simulados utilizando herramientas de simulación para reproducir el funcionamiento del circuito. Además utilizando herramientas de síntesis se puede implementar dicho circuito en un dispositivo lógico programable o en un circuito integrado.

MODELAJE DE HARDWARE
Al describir cualquier dispositivo en VHDL, el diseñador debe definir tres elementos principales:

Librerías (LIBRARY).La librería estándar es
siempre visible. Si se requieren utilizar otras librerías se deben importar.

La entidad (ENTITY). Especifica la interfaz del
circuito. Describe la forma de interconectar un bloque con los demás (entradas, salidas)

La arquitectura (ARCHITECTURE). Es la
descripción interna del circuito. Describe el comportamiento lógico del bloque

ENTIDAD
Las entidades definen...
Leer documento completo

Regístrate para leer el documento completo.

Estos documentos también te pueden resultar útiles

  • Variador
  • Variadores
  • Variador
  • Variador
  • Variadores
  • Variadores
  • Variadores
  • variadores

Conviértase en miembro formal de Buenas Tareas

INSCRÍBETE - ES GRATIS